Paroisse Notre-Dame-du-Travail (Paris, France)

From the outside, Notre Dame du Travail looks like any other ‘eglise’ in Paris. All sandstone façade and traditional architecture…

But step inside, and you’ll be treated to a style of architecture you’ve likely never seen before in Paris, let alone in any church. All iron frames and severe ceilings come together to form one of the quirkiest places of worship in the city of lights. Located in the 14e arrondissement of the city, not far from the beautiful and futuristic architecture of Jardin des Colonnes, you’ll find Notre Dame du Travail (‘Our Lady of Work’).

Address: 59 Rue Vercingétorix, 75014 Paris, France
Opened: 1902
Phone: +33 1 44 10 72 92
Architect: Jules Astruc
